Description Thomas Pfeiffer 2016-07-24 09:45:12 UTC
When KRunner is not running (e.g. because it crashed and did not restart), typing on the destkop starts it, but pressing its global shortcut does not.

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Kill KRunner
2. Press the Krunner shortcut


Actual Results:  
Nothing happens

Expected Results:  
KRunner starts
